Robert Wright, author of “The Evolution of God” and host of the podcast “The Wright Show”, is sounding the alarm on the potential risks of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in his upcoming book, “The God Test: Artificial Intelligence and Our Coming Cosmic Reckoning,” out June 23.
Warning of Overwhelmed Awe
Wright argues that our collective response to AI has swung from skepticism to awe, with many experts now expressing reverence for the technology’s potential. However, he believes this “awedness” can lead to complacency, causing us to overlook the potential dangers of creating superintelligent machines.
Limited Understanding, Endless Complexity
Wright also highlights the limited human understanding of how AI systems actually work, despite their increasingly sophisticated capabilities. He notes that even experts in the field are often forced to simplify complex systems to make them comprehensible, which can lead to a lack of visibility into the inner workings of these machines.
Four Perspectives on AI’s Cosmic Reckoning
In the first chapter of his book, Wright distills his perspectives on AI into four key points:
- We should aim for a balance between awe and caution when it comes to AI, recognizing both its potential benefits and risks.
- Our current understanding of AI is woefully inadequate, making it difficult to predict the consequences of creating superintelligent machines.
- The development of AI raises fundamental questions about the nature of consciousness, free will, and human existence.
- As AI continues to evolve, we must prioritize transparency and accountability in AI decision-making processes.
